Baz is running the Paris Marathon on April 7th to raise money for Juvenile Diabetes Research. His grandson, Tyler, suffers from Type 1 Diabetes so this is a cause that’s very important to him and to the rest of the band who are keen to support Baz’s chosen charity.
Junkyard Asylum are hosting a fundraising gig at Cramlington’s Shankhouse Club on March 8th. This will be the first outing for the renewed Junkyard lineup. Also on the bill is rock god Fred Purvis and soul diva Raelle.
Tickets are 3 quid in advance or at the door. 7.30pm start
The 26 mile Paris Marathon is today one of the five biggest in the world along with New-York, London, Berlin and Chicago, not only in terms of the field present, but also by the performances accomplished, the services and logistics put in place and the media coverage. On April 7th more than 40,000 participants will be running from the Champs-Elysees to avenue Foch via the Bois de Vincennes and Bois de Boulogne woods and Baz will be in the thick of it, giving his all for Tyler.
